What are Sickness Benefits for Amsterdam residents?

The ZW benefit is part of the employee insurance schemes and is governed by the Sickness Benefits Act (ZW). It applies to sick flex workers whose employer does not continue paying wages. In Amsterdam, with its many temporary jobs in tourism and logistics, this is particularly relevant for temp agency workers or payroll employees without fixed wage continuation arrangements.

Normally, an employer must pay at least 70% of the wages during the first two years of illness (Article 7:629 of the Dutch Civil Code), but flex contracts often do not provide this. The UWV steps in. This builds on our overview Sickness Benefits: everything you need to know.

Eligibility for ZW as an Amsterdam Flex Worker

You qualify if:

  1. Employment requirement: Work performed in the 36 weeks prior to illness.
  2. Occupational disability: More than 35% unfit (assessed by UWV insurance physician).
  3. No wages: Employer does not pay at least 70%.
  4. Residence: Netherlands or EEA, ideal for Amsterdam residents.

Amsterdam practice: Lisa is an on-call worker at a café on Dam Square. She falls ill during her shift. No wages from employer, so she applies to the UWV. After assessment, she receives ZW based on her daily wage.

Rights and Obligations under ZW in Amsterdam

Rights:

  • 70-91% of daily wage (91% in year 1, 70% thereafter).
  • UWV reintegration support, locally via partners.
  • Protection against dismissal after 2 years of illness (District Court of Amsterdam in disputes).

Obligations:

  • Report: Within 2 days to employer and UWV.
  • Reintegration (work trial, therapy).
  • Undergo insurance medicine assessment.
  • Report changes (new work).

Amsterdam example: Jamal, a temp worker at a Zuidoost agency, receives ZW after a fall. Weekly effort declaration required; non-compliance ends benefits.

Applying for ZW as a Flex Worker in Amsterdam

  1. Report illness in writing to employer (within 2 days).
  2. Apply via werk.nl (using DigiD).
  3. Upload pay slips/contracts.
  4. Assessment within 6-8 weeks.

Retroactive from reporting date. For help: Juridisch Loket Amsterdam (free advice).

Duration and Amount of ZW Benefits

Duration: Up to 104 weeks.

Amount: Based on daily wage. For €200: €182 (year 1), €140 (later), minus premiums. WW combination allowed (ZWG).
